Scrivani wrote:I can have success with PCI modem in my experiments

But yeah, neee to have good driver installed


IMG-20230209-WA0014(1).jpg

No voice Conexant SoftModem (actualy is voice, but linux driver dont support, windows does)

Custom Script, uses 1 ATA to act as tone noise "like" and another to actual connection. If enabled, Blind dial games dont even need that tone sound.

Dial some seconds after first ATA
Full speed.

Replace file /usr/local/bin/dreampi
dreampi_2ata_pci.zip


This actually helped me connect to the internet for the first time with my DC. I used garbage Trust MD-1250 modem for this and your dreampi file.

It's kind of unstable though, when I was browsing the web, it would load all the pages I chose, but still I would randomly disconnect in a couple of minutes and terminal text would show that modem has hanged and must restart itself. I fiddled couple of times with the connection attempts and managed to connect to Sylverant PSO server, and even played for 15 minutes without any problems, but then It would disconnect itself again. It looks like modem turns off very fast, so I need a precise timing to actually connect. Then after while it loses connection somehow, and I don't know why.

Nugget_boi wrote:Brand new error pops up ever since I started to use the dell modem so I am getting more conclusions. The script stops after pictured error pops up but it leaves the dreamcast stuck dialing
Ok , that's weird

1.I'm suspecting the USB connection, or even the virtual machine. Try changing USB port or try another computer.

2. Please use VMware Player to see the behavior.

3.You must make sure that the usb modem is connected "inside" the VM.

4.Ultimately, leave the modem on the main OS and share the COM port through the VM's virtual serial port.

Show us this command results:
1. lsusb
2. wvdialconf

Some home work for u
